[Electron 設定ドキュメント] https://www.electronjs.org/docs/api/browser-window
1、エレクトロビュー
vue init simulatedgreg/electron-vue my-project
// 安装依赖请使用npm,yarn会出现未知的错误,可以改为cnpm或改为淘宝镜像
npm install cnpm -g --registry=http://registry.npm.taobao.org
vue-loader の webpack、electron-packager または electron-builder、および vue-router、vuex、その他の足場などの最も一般的に使用されるプラグインの一部を使用できます。
2. 電子データストレージ electron-store
npm install [email protected]
or
yarn add [email protected]
// 注意,高版本会有问题
// 使用方式
const Store = require('electron-store');
const store = new Store();
//如果需要加密存储 就用下面的
store.set('unicorn', {
test: {
test001: '8888',
test001A: {
test002: '6565656',
},
},
});
console.log(store.get('unicorn')); //=> '这是需要存储的内容'
// Use dot-notation to access nested properties
store.set('foo.bar', true);
console.log(store.get('foo')); //=> {bar: true}
// store.delete('unicorn');
console.log(store.get('unicorn'));
ファイル保存パス: C:\Users\mi\AppData\Roaming\__proNane__\config.json
( __proNane__プロジェクト名)
3. NSIS を使用して、インストール可能な exe ファイルとしてパッケージ化します。以下のリンクを参照してください。
https://blog.csdn.net/yu17310133443/article/details/79496499
注: プロジェクトの開始プロセス中に多くの不明な問題が発生する可能性があります.Baidu, 基本的には問題ありません, 記録してください.